#1 Fri 26 March 2010 15:13
- Drinedrine
- Participant occasionnel
- Lieu: Shawinigan, Québec
- Date d'inscription: 2 Apr 2008
- Messages: 14
Utilisation d'un .bat
Bonjour à tous les utilisateurs FME,
J'ai développé une routine FME et j'aimerais désormais que la personne en charge du projet puisse lancer le .bat correspondant.
Cependant, cette personne ne dispose pas de licence FME. Ma question est donc la suivante : y a-t-il possibilité de lancer un batch sans installer de licence sur le poste ?
Merci d'avance pour votre réponse
Sandrine EMONIN
Ville de Shawinigan - Mauricie - Québec
Hors ligne
#2 Fri 26 March 2010 15:33
Re: Utilisation d'un .bat
Le batch ne fait que ce qu'on pourrais faire manuellement. Si la personne n'a pas FME, elle ne pourra pas exécuter les commandes contenues dans le .bat.
On est obligé d'être connecté sur un PC qui a une licence FME... Une connexion à distance est peut-être quelque chose de lourd pour ce genre de solution ?
Jérôme Cuinet
L'avantage de la Chine, c'est que le soleil se couche plus tard !
Hors ligne
#3 Fri 26 March 2010 15:39
- Drinedrine
- Participant occasionnel
- Lieu: Shawinigan, Québec
- Date d'inscription: 2 Apr 2008
- Messages: 14
Re: Utilisation d'un .bat
Merci beaucoup pour votre réponse.
En sachant de façon certaine qu'il est impossible de lancer un .bat sans FME, il va me falloir trouver la solution la plus adaptée, en lançant par exemple le batch depuis mon poste de travail à une fréquence fixe...
Sandrine EMONIN
Ville de Shawinigan - Mauricie - Québec
Hors ligne
#4 Fri 26 March 2010 16:24
Re: Utilisation d'un .bat
Vous pouvez faire une tâche planifié dans ce cas. Cliquer une fois par semaine sur l'icone, c'est bien, mais il y a les congés, les trop occupé ce jour-là... Laissons Windows faire cela tout seul
Jérôme Cuinet
L'avantage de la Chine, c'est que le soleil se couche plus tard !
Hors ligne
#5 Fri 26 March 2010 18:46
- Pierre
- DesCartesPourUnMondeMeilleur
- Date d'inscription: 22 Sep 2005
- Messages: 1643
Re: Utilisation d'un .bat
oui mais non.
C'est possible Drinedrine. L'idée est de permettre à l'utilisateur de lancer le .bat "comme si" c'était la machine sur laquelle est installée la licence. Si cela peut attendre lundi, je partage ce que nous avons mis au point de notre côté.
art X I. Déclaration des Droits de l’Homme et du Citoyen 1789
La libre communication des pensées et des opinions est un des droits les plus précieux de l’Homme : tout Citoyen peut donc parler, écrire, imprimer librement, sauf à répondre de l’abus de cette liberté, dans les cas déterminés par la Loi.
Hors ligne
#6 Mon 29 March 2010 16:52
- Drinedrine
- Participant occasionnel
- Lieu: Shawinigan, Québec
- Date d'inscription: 2 Apr 2008
- Messages: 14
Re: Utilisation d'un .bat
Bonjour Pierre,
Ta réponse m'intéresse beaucoup. J'aimerais si possible en savoir plus sur la solution que vous avez trouvé de votre côté, en espérant qu'elle puisse s'appliquer à mon cas de figure (voire à d'autres organismes ayant le même problème que le mien).
Merci beaucoup pour cette réponse encourageante en tout cas !
Sandrine EMONIN
Ville de Shawinigan - Mauricie - Québec
Hors ligne
#7 Tue 30 March 2010 09:41
- LASGOUZES
- Participant assidu
- Date d'inscription: 6 Mar 2006
- Messages: 169
Re: Utilisation d'un .bat
Sur une machine disposant de FMe il et possible de faire une tache planifié qui s'éxécute par exemple toutes les 5 minutes.
Cette tache panifiée appelle un fichier bat qui exécute un fichier TCL.
Ce fichier TCL teste la présence ou non d'un fichier ou le changement de date ou toute autre chose.
Si test vrai le TCL exécute le traitement FMe, si test faux arrêt du traitement.
Celà oblige seulement à avoir une machine disposant de Fme qui reste allumé 24h/24.
Hors ligne
#8 Tue 30 March 2010 13:50
- Drinedrine
- Participant occasionnel
- Lieu: Shawinigan, Québec
- Date d'inscription: 2 Apr 2008
- Messages: 14
Re: Utilisation d'un .bat
Merci pour cette réponse, mais la meilleure solution serait pour moi que la personne en charge du projet puisse choisir de lancer le .bat lorsqu'elle le juge nécessaire, plutôt que de planifier une tâche selon une fréquence préétabli.
Par contre, l'idée de pouvoir mettre une condition dans le fichier TCL (changement du fichier par exemple) me plaît beaucoup. Je vais me pencher du côté de cette solution !
En tout cas, merci beaucoup pour toutes vos pistes, j'ai désormais l'embarras du choix !
Sandrine EMONIN
Ville de Shawinigan - Mauricie - Québec
Hors ligne